No.3202/1913
gir,
May 1st, 1918.
I have the honour to forward herewith a copy
of a telegram addressed tu the Chinese Chamber of Commerce at Hongkong which I have given instructions
You will no doubt agree is not to be delivered. that it is highly improper that the Chinese Vovern- ment should address the Chamber direct and 1 should be much obliged if you would take an opportunity
of informing them that any communications to resi- dents in the Colony should be made through the
Government of Hongkong.
I have the honour,
(3d) H. May,
etc.
Governor etc.
